The Chester Canal was an English canal linking the south Cheshire town of Nantwich with the River Dee at Chester. It was intended to link Chester to Middlewich, with a branch to Nantwich, but the Trent and Mersey Canal were unco-operative about a junction at Middlewich, and so the route to Nantwich was opened in 1779. There were also difficulties negotiating with the River Dee Company, and with no possibility of through traffic, the canal was uneconomic. Part of it was closed in 1787, when Beeston staircase locks collapsed, and there was no money to fund repairs. When the Ellesmere Canal was proposed in 1790, the company saw it as a ray of hope, and somehow managed to keep the struggling canal open. The Ellesmere Canal provided a link to the River Mersey at Ellesmere Port from 1797, and the fortunes of the Chester Canal began to improve.

The Ellesmere Canal was also building branches in North Wales, which were intended to link up to the River Dee at Chester, but eventually linked to the Chester Canal at Hurleston Junction, just to the north of Nantwich, in 1805. The canal then became the middle section of a much longer and more profitable canal. The two companies merged in 1813, becoming the Ellesmere and Chester Canal. When the Birmingham and Liverpool Junction Canal was proposed in 1826, which would provide a link from Nantwich to Wolverhampton and the Birmingham canal system, the company saw it as an opportunity to build the Middlewich Branch, which would provide a connection to Manchester and the Potteries. The branch opened in 1833, and the Junction Canal opened in 1835. Amalgamation followed in 1845, with the new company retaining the name of the Ellesmere and Chester Canal. The following year, the Shropshire Union Railways and Canal Company was formed from the Ellesmere and Chester company, which also took over a number of canals which joined theirs. Plans to convert some of the canals to railways were put on hold in 1847, when the canal company was leased to the London and North Western Railway. Under railway control, the canals continued to operate successfully, but decline set in during the 20th century, and when many of the adjoining canals were closed in 1944, the sections which had been the Ellesmere and Chester Canal and the Birmingham and Liverpool Junction Canal, together with the Middlewich Branch, were retained.

The canals were nationalised in 1948, and long-distance commercial traffic had all but ended by 1958. In 1963, the British Waterways Board was formed and the canal ceased to be operated by railway interests for the first time in over 100 years. It was designated as a cruising waterway in the Transport Act 1968, with potential for leisure use, and since then, it has been enjoyed by recreational boaters, by walkers and by fishermen. In 1997, the Chester Canal Heritage Trust was formed and has worked to promote the canal and its heritage. Responsibility for the canal passed from British Waterways to the newly formed Canal & River Trust in 2012.

History

In 1771, the people of Chester, fearing that the construction of the Trent and Mersey Canal would divert trade away from their city to Liverpool, announced in the Press that they would be applying to build a canal between Middlewich, on the Trent and Mersey, and Chester. The city was at the time served by the River Dee, and the River Dee Company had recently spent £80,000 on improvements to the river, but they realised that without a connection to the growing canal network, there was little future for the river or the Port of Chester. The idea had first been raised three years earlier, when merchants suggested a line from the Trent and Mersey to near Runcorn. There were no objections from the Corporation of Liverpool, but the canal company was non-committal. By 1770, the plans were a little clearer, with a main line from Chester to Middlewich and a branch to Nantwich. Although the Corporation of Chester subscribed £100 towards the scheme, and the societies and clubs of Chester put up another £2,000, there was little enthusiasm for it. Neither the Weaver Navigation nor the Trent and Mersey were supportive, as both might have lost some trade if the canal were built, and when the Duke of Bridgewater was approached for support, he replied that provided the canal did not physically link with the Trent and Mersey at Middlewich, he would not oppose the plans. Despite attempts at flattery, the Duke would not alter his position, and so the company promoting the bill in Parliament began with a serious disadvantage.

The bill became an act of Parliament, (12 Geo. 3. c. 75), on 1 April 1772, authorising the construction of a canal to run "from the River Dee, within the liberties of the city of Chester, to or near Middlewich and Nantwich". The act allowed the company to raise £42,000 by issuing £100 shares, and an additional £20,000 if necessary. Of this, only £28,000 had been subscribed at the time of the act, but construction began near Chester, with Samual Weston acting as engineer and John Lawton working as his assistant. Weston had previously worked as a surveyor, and had been involved in excavating canals as a contractor, but had no experience of managing a major engineering project. The Mayor of Chester cut the first sod at the end of April. There were concerns that while the canal was being constructed past Northgate Gardens, prisoners from Northgate Prison might escape, and the company had to give a bond against this possibility. The canal was conceived as a broad canal, designed with locks which were by suitable for broad-beam barges. Most of the Trent and Mersey Canal north of the proposed junction was suitable for barges which were wide, but the final three locks in Middlewich, and all of those south of the junction, are only suitable for narrow-beam barges.

The project was hampered by financial and engineering problems, and so progress was slow. At the Chester end, the River Dee Company had managed to insert a clause into the act of Parliament which restricted the width of the final lock into the river to . Although the lock was built, and some narrow boats capable of using it were constructed, agreement was reached on a wider connection after four years of argument. The solution adopted was a single pair of gates, which provided a entrance into a basin from which the canal rose to the Northgate level. The land on which the basin was built was owned by the River Dee Company, who therefore charged tolls on all traffic using it. In 1774, part of an aqueduct collapsed, and had to be dismantled and repaired.

Soon afterwards, Weston left the project, and Thomas Morris was recalled from Ireland to take over. He had previous experience building the extension of the Bridgewater Canal to Runcorn. Under his direction, the canal opened from Chester to Huxley Aqueduct on 16 January 1775, and to Beeston in June. Morris was sacked in September, to be replaced by Josiah Clowes. He too was sacked, and was followed by Moon, who had previously acted as assistant to Morris. The canal was completed under the direction of Joseph Taylor. In September 1776, the junction with the Dee was opened, but the project was now in financial difficulties. By late 1777, they had spent all of the share capital of £42,000 and another £19,000, which had been raised as a loan guaranteed by Samuel Egerton of Tatton. He was a shareholder in the company and related to the Duke of Bridgewater. They applied for another act of Parliament, the (17 Geo. 3. c. 67), which allowed them to raise another £25,000, by additional calls on existing shareholders, and to borrow £30,000 as a mortgage. They succeeded in raising £6,000 by making additional calls, and borrowed £4,000 from Richard Reynolds, an ironmaster from Ketley, who was responsible for several of the East Shropshire Canals, including the Wombridge Canal and the Ketley Canal.

The money was used to complete the line to Nantwich, and to build a reservoir at Bunbury Heath. The work was completed in August 1779, and the company hoped to raise enough money to then build the line to Middlewich. They proposed building it with narrow locks, to reduce the cost, but the shareholders were not prepared to support them; instead they concentrated on trying to generate traffic on the line that had been built. They attempted to mine salt at Nantwich, but failed to find any, and tried running boats on the Trent and Mersey, from which goods were carried over land to Nantwich, for onward carriage to Liverpool. They also ran boats for cargo and passengers on the canal itself. By the end of 1781, the company had no money and was unable to meet interest payments on the loans. They decided to forfeit the canal to Egerton, the main mortgagee, but he did not respond to their offer. Angry landowners who had not been paid drained Bunbury reservoir in March 1782, but somehow the committee managed to keep the canal open, by selling boats and land. Disaster struck in November 1787, when Beeston Staircase Locks collapsed, and there was no money to fund repairs.

Traffic

Although the Chester Canal was not a success as traffic was sparse, this changed once it was connected to the Ellesmere Canal. The Ellesmere company expected to carry limestone from the quarries at Llanymynech and Trevor, iron from the ironworks at Ruabon and Bersham, and coal from mines at Chirk, Ruabon and Wrexham to Chester, Liverpool and Shrewsbury. The canal to Bersham and Wrexham was not built, and that to Shrewsbury was built much later on, but trade in coal, limestone, lime and building materials developed within the network of canals, and traffic between the canals and Liverpool increased steadily, much of it passing along the former Chester Canal. Receipts for the Ellesmere Canal were £12,568 in 1807 and £15,707 just two years later.

In 1836, a review of trade on the canals showed that limestone from Llanymynech and coal from Chirk was used to produce lime at a number of locations along the canals. Coal from Chirk for industrial and household use was carried, although there was a competing trade in coal from Flintshire, which travelled along the River Dee and entered the canal system at Chester. There was trade in iron from Ruabon to Chester, but the tolls were very low, as the canal route was long, whereas the land journey was only . In 1838, the canals carried 60,406 tons of iron bound for Liverpool, most of it manufactured goods, of which 38,758 tons came from Staffordshire, 11,687 tons from North Wales and 9,961 tons from Shropshire. An additional 10,370 tons, most of which originated in North Wales, passed along the Middlewich Branch, bound for Manchester.

The canal company carried goods in their own boats, and produced a report on the four years from August 1846 to June 1850 in 1851. This showed an income of £180,746 from tolls, and identified six main types of traffic. These included iron goods from the Wolverhampton area to Liverpool; limestone from Trevor and Crickheath to Nantwich or Wappenshall on the Shrewsbury Canal, with a back trade in iron ore from near Burslem; general merchandise, which was carried between Chester and Liverpool; and general merchandise for Shropshire and North Wales. All of these were profitable. The carriage of general goods from Birmingham to Liverpool and the Chester coal trade both made a small loss.

Once the canals were owned by the London and North Western Railway, restrictions were imposed on what they could carry, and the canals failed to make sufficient money to cover the interest on mortgages. However, they made a substantial operating profit for some years. Around 1850, the average annual income was £104,638, which yielded a surplus of £45,885. Most of the income was from carrying, and by 1870, income had risen to £143,976, although this only yielded a surplus of £11,727. Total traffic was 855,462 tons in 1858, but this had dropped to 742,315 tons in 1868. The carrying business was expanded in the 1870s, but although turnover increased, operating profits fell dramatically, to just £1,568 in 1876. By 1905, total traffic was 469,950 tons, nearly all of it in boats owned by the company, and between the 1870s and the onset of World War I the company sometimes made a small operating profit and sometimes a loss. Following the end of the war, working hours were cut, wages increased, and the cost of materials increased. Losses escalated, to £153,318 on an income of £227,845 in 1920, and carriage by the company ceased in 1921, in an attempt to reduce losses. 433,230 tons of goods carried in 1929 had dropped to 151,144 tons in 1940, by which time income from tolls was £17,763, and total income was £40,985.

Route

thumb|right|Boats passing on the Northgate Staircase. The boat on the left is ascending the flight, and is moving from the bottom to the middle chamber. The boat on the right is descending.

The River Dee branch heads eastwards from the river, and passes through two locks before turning to the north. Another two locks raise its level to that of the Ellesmere Canal, and the junction was the site of a historic boatyard. Originally, the branch continued eastwards after the first two locks, and another two brought it up to the level of the Chester Canal main line. From the junction, the Ellesmere main line headed south, to another right-angled band where it joined the Chester Canal. There are moorings at Tower Wharf, just before the bend. To the south of the canal is the old city, one of the few English cities which retains nearly all of its city walls, the cathedral much of which dates from 1092, and the King Charles' Tower, which overshadows the canal. After rising through the Northgate Staircase locks, which were cut out of solid rock, the canal enters a steep-sided rock cutting. After several bridges, the first of five locks which raise the level of the canal by another is reached. There are several accommodation bridges on this section, all dating from the time of the construction of the canal, including Davies Bridge, Salmon's Bridge, and Faulkners Bridge, all built in orange brick and grade II listed structures. Shortly afterwards is Beeston Stone Lock, also a listed structure, but dating from the construction of the canal and using conventional materials.

The next lock is Tilston Lock, situated about to the north of Bunbury. The railway crosses to the north side of the canal near Bunbury Staircase Locks, a staircase of two locks which share the intermediate gates. These are the last locks before the end of the Chester canal, and are the last locks which wide-beam boats can use when travelling south. As the canal approaches Barbridge Junction, the railway turns away, heading east, and the canal turns towards the south. The junction is the start of the Middlewich Branch, which descends through four locks to reach the Trent and Mersey Canal at Middlewich. After another , the Llangollen Canal turns off at Hurleston Junction immediately rising through four locks. Soon, Nantwich Basin is reached, which was the historic terminus of the Chester Canal. Telford's original plan was to terminate the Birmingham and Liverpool Junction Canal by running it across Dorfold Park and joining the basin end-on, but the owner objected, and an embankment had to be built around the edge of the park. This crossed the road on Nantwich Aqueduct, and joined the canal just to the north of the basin. Dorfold Hall, to the west of the basin, is a grade I listed mansion, built in 1616 for Ralph Wilbraham.
